Output 80f51aba8b6335d5fb4e4acfde75ae1cd2d9f815e5869feff6e18acf63321082:0

value
300621
script pubkey
OP_0 OP_PUSHBYTES_20 19157dd97deb946b06cddef81886776f2564b99a
address
tb1qry2hmktaaw2xkpkdmmup3pnhdujkfwv6rgh8xn
transaction
80f51aba8b6335d5fb4e4acfde75ae1cd2d9f815e5869feff6e18acf63321082